Floor drain cleaning


Floor Drain CleaningMany houses have floor drains in their basements, laundry rooms, garages and outdoor patios to keep excess water from flooding and causing damage. Due to the fact that basements are the bottom-most parts of houses, floor drains are specifically common in them, considering that rain and sewage system water can so easily flow downward and flood basements. Like drains you might discover in your sink or bath tub, flooring drains are geared up with traps beneath. These traps need to be kept loaded with water to prevent drain gases and odors from leaving into the space.

The most typical concern with floor drains is merely that they or the traps can end up being clogged with dirt and particles. Sump pump maintenance


Sump pumps are another typical draining system found in basements. They keep ground water from flooding the home by diverting it into neighboring storm drains, wells or ponds. If you have a sump pump that isn't working properly, it could cause flooding and damage, especially after heavy rainfall. Basement plumbing tips


Correctly keeping your basement flooring drain and sump pump will make them less most likely to require repair work. Here are a few upkeep tips:

Keep your trap seal full: Because your basement floor drain does not get a great deal of usage, it's essential to manually keep the trap seal below it filled with water. If the trap seal isn't really complete, it might permit drain gases to support into your basement. So exactly what should you do? Just put a container of water down the drain every now and then.
Evaluate your sump pump frequently: You can use the same technique to test your sump pump prior to the rainy season begins. Put a container of water into the sump pit - the mechanism must switch on, pump the water away and shut off.
